The "lights be flipped" and "distance off" are choices but not for the situation we experienced.

In a manual situation where the operator uses the LEDs or lights as an aid to manual steering, most operators would desire to have the lights show the direction in which to turn. Lights centered good, lights to the right, turn to the right, lights to the left, turn left.

However some operators who were pilots had become accustomed to the opposite behavior with the Navigation systems used in planes. As an aid for them it was possible to have the lightbar perform in the opposite manner. The "distance off" was a sensitivity setting as to how far off each light should represent

In our situation, the onscreen triangle was backwards. It showed our present location but appeared that we were backing across the field. The change is on one of the GPS setup screens. I don't have a display in front of me at the moment to be more specific.
